
文章插圖
工作中時不時有遇到過需要通過身份證號碼提取出人員生日或者性別信息的情況,如果需要統計的人數較少,手動統計一下還不是什么難事,但是人數比較多的情況下,還用純手動的統計方式,就非常耗時耗力了 。不過,如果你掌握了Excel中MID函數的使用方法,就能輕松提取到字符串中的信息,處理統計數據也就會變得簡單省力 。
利用MID函數批量統計人員的出生年份
這里我們要先知道MID函數的語法結構:=mid(text, start_num, num_chars),意思是=mid(所要提取信息的文本所在單元格,從左數第幾位開始提取,提取字符個數),例如在下表中,我們用這個函數公式來確定張三的出生年份,由于我們的身份證都是18位的數字,而出生年份是在這串數字的第7位開始的4個數字,因此需要在C2單元格中輸入=MID(B2,7,4),就可以提取出張三的出生年份了 。

文章插圖
利用MID函數隱藏文字中的信息
如果你在做表中需要將人員的真實姓名隱藏掉,只留下姓氏,那么可以用MID函數提取姓名中的首個字符,然后在公式后面加上“*”,以“張三”為例,使用公式:=MID(A2,1,1)&"*",即可得到“張*” 。而如果是三個字符的名字,一般選擇隱藏中間字符,以“趙一一”為例,公式為:=MID(A4,1,1)&"*"&MID(A4,3,1) 。

文章插圖
利用MID函數+MOD函數+IF函數搭配,統計人員性別
首先,我們先科普一個小知識,關于身份證號碼的規則,身份證號第17位數字表示性別,其中奇數表示男性,偶數表示女性 。
接著我們以“張三”為例,用MID+MOD+IF公式嵌套來寫出完整公式:
(1)利用MID函數提取出身份證中代表性別的數字,即=MID(C2,17,1);
(2)MOD函數的功能是得到兩數相除的余數,此處可以通過提取出的數字除以2來判斷其是奇數還是偶數,余數等于0代表偶數,否則就是奇數 。即=MOD(MID(C2,17,1),2);
(3)用IF函數來做最終的性別判斷,IF函數的用法為IF(條件,滿足條件返回的結果,不滿足條件返回的結果),因此,最終公式為:=IF((MOD(MID(C2,17,1),2))=0,"女","男")

文章插圖
【Excel mid函數怎么用 excel的mid函數的使用方法】工作中,有時候方法比勤奮更重要,掌握Excel中MID函數的使用方法,可以拔高你的工作效率,減少無用功的時間,這樣不但能保質保量完成工作,還能使你節省出更多時間做其他的有意義的工作 。
- 函數有奇函數和偶函數的區別 奇函數的性質是什么
- 巧用excel換證件照背景 excel怎么給證件照換背景
- lookup函數的使用方法有哪些 lookup函數的使用方法
- Excel重復數據提取 excel提取重復數據簡易方法
- sumif函數怎么使用 sumif函數使用步驟
- 如何撤銷工作表被保護
- excel中宏的使用方法 excel宏如何用
- Excel是一個什么應用軟件
- subtotal函數的使用方法是什么
- 排序公式row 怎樣使用row函數排序
